Welcome to Suit Yourself! Hosted by Michal Gronowski and Jordan Urgin, this podcast explores style, culture, and the stories that made who they are. Every week, they sit down for an open-hearted, casual chat—whether it’s about their shared passion for menswear, what might be wrong with it, or how it fits (or doesn’t) into the bigger picture of everyday life.
Michal’s a die-hard menswear guy with a background as broad as his shoulders (and yes, those are pretty broad): blogger, model, podcaster, personal trainer, and now an accountant. Oh, and we almost forgot to mention he’s also a pilot. Basically, the guy you’d want on your team in a zombie apocalypse.
Jordan shares the same love for style, but his eye for aesthetics is rooted in his artistic background as a screenwriter and filmmaker. While he’s gained valuable experience working for one of Sweden’s finest bespoke tailors, he won’t claim to know better than anyone—unless, of course, it’s the French in him speaking. We all know how they can be.
Together, they share their opinions and debate all kinds of topics around the art of living well. From offering practical advice to the guy struggling with his wardrobe, to challenging the "no brown in town" purists, they’ve got something for everyone. All in all, they’ll keep things as Swedish (read "civil") as possible and try not to hurt your feelings about your favorite clothes.

Dress Well, Feel Better – A Conversation with Mikael Ekqvist
Season 1 · Episode 20
lundi 5 mai 2025 • Duration 36:19
In this episode of Suit Yourself, we welcome Mikael Ekqvist – a long-time advocate for classic menswear and personal style. Together, we explore how clothing affects our mood, self-confidence, and the way we present ourselves to the world. Can a well-tailored jacket truly change your day? How does style shape character? Tune in as we talk about the power of details, the rituals of dressing well, and why good clothes really do matter.

Beyond the Suit: How to Look Better in Casual Clothes
Season 1 · Episode 19
lundi 28 avril 2025 • Duration 37:53
In this episode of Suit Yourself, we break the myth that you need a suit to look sharp. I’ll share simple tips on how to upgrade your casual wardrobe — from choosing better fits and fabrics to adding small details that make a big difference. Whether it’s jeans and a T-shirt or a casual jacket and sneakers, looking good is more about intention than formality.
Tune in for practical advice that’ll help you elevate your everyday style without ever reaching for a tie.

New Perspective on Pitti Uomo – Talking Florence with Sarah
Season 1 · Episode 7
lundi 3 février 2025 • Duration 35:07
In this special episode of Suit Yourself, we experience Pitti Uomo 107 through fresh eyes: Michal’s partner, Sarah, as a first-time attendee.
Join us as she recounts her journey through the vibrant streets of Florence, marveling at the rich displays of menswear craftsmanship, unexpected encounters, and the moments that truly surprised her about this iconic event.
From the lively energy of Fortezza da Basso to the quieter, intimate experiences that give Pitti its charm, Sarah shares her thoughts on style, culture, and how this legendary gathering extends its magic beyond the world of menswear aficionados.
Whether you’re a seasoned Pitti regular or curious about the scene, this episode offers a heartfelt, personal perspective on what makes Florence during Pitti Uomo a truly unforgettable experience.
Tune in for a blend of style, storytelling, and Sarah’s refreshing take, bringing new depth to the Suit Yourself podcast.
